Who is a Window Specialist?

A window specialist is a trained professional who concentrates on the installation, repair, maintenance, and restoration of windows. They have a deep understanding of numerous window types and materials, as well as knowledge about developing codes, energy performance standards, and weatherproofing techniques. Whether dealing with residential or commercial jobs, a window specialist applies specialized skills to make sure windows are safe, practical, and visually pleasing.

Key Responsibilities of a Window Specialist

A window specialist carries out a range of tasks, including but not limited to:

  1. Installation: Properly fitting windows into a building structure, ensuring they satisfy producer requirements and local building codes.
  2. Repair: Addressing concerns such as damaged glass, rotten frames, malfunctioning systems, or draft leakages.
  3. Maintenance: Inspecting windows frequently for indications of wear and tear, carrying out necessary maintenance to extend their life-span.
  4. Consultation: Advising clients on the very best window types for their specific needs, considering factors like energy effectiveness, budget, and visual appeal.
  5. Restoration: Preserving traditionally significant windows while improving their efficiency and look.

Kinds Of Windows Handled by Window Specialists

Window experts deal with a variety of window types, each requiring different competence:

Window TypeDescription
Double-Hung WindowsVertical sliding windows that open from the top or bottom.
Casement WindowsHinged windows that open outside with a crank mechanism.
Slider WindowsHorizontal sliding windows that open by sliding.
Awning WindowsHinged at the top and open external, enabling ventilation even during rain.
Bay and Bow WindowsCombination windows that produce a protruding structure on the exterior.
Photo WindowsSet windows that do not open, designed for optimal views and sunlight.
SkylightsRoof windows that bring natural light into interior spaces.

FAQs about Window Specialists

Q1: How do I know if I need to employ a window specialist?

If you experience concerns such as drafts, condensation between panes, damaged seals, or impaired opening and closing systems, it is recommended to consult a window specialist.

Q2: What are the indications that my windows need maintenance?

Indications that windows need maintenance consist of noticeable wear or damage, trouble opening or closing, drafts, or increased energy expenses.

Q3: How long does it require to set up new windows?

The installation procedure can vary substantially based on the number of windows being installed and the intricacy of the job, however it usually takes anywhere from a couple of hours to a few days.

Q4: Are window experts expensive?

While expenses can differ based on the type of work and region, employing a qualified window specialist can typically save cash in the long run by guaranteeing quality workmanship and avoiding future repairs.

Q5: Can window experts assist with custom window designs?

Yes, numerous window professionals are equipped to work with custom designs or specialized products. Consulting with them can assist bring distinct concepts to fruition.
